Description

This training is designed for early childhood teachers who work with preschool aged children. The Pyramid Model focuses on classroom practices that support the social-emotional development of young children. In this Pyramid Model Practices training, participants will engage in learning and discussions on evidence-based strategies to promote young children’s social emotional competence and reducing challenging behaviors. 

Module 1 training will cover the following topics:

  • Overview of the Pyramid Model
  • Building relationships with children
  • Building relationships with families
  • Classroom team relationships
  • Creating engaging environments
  • Schedules, routines, & transitions
  • Teaching classroom rules
  • Ongoing monitoring and positive encouragement

Module 2 training will cover the following topics:

  • Identifying the Importance of Teaching Social Emotional Skills: Why, When, What, and How
  • Developing Friendship Skills
  • Enhancing Emotional Literacy Skills
  • Controlling Anger and Impulse
  • Problem Solving
  • Providing Individualized Instruction
